Postcode LS16 5FA is located in a major urban area, within the Weetwood ward of Leeds in the Yorkshire and The Humber region, and forms part of the Far Headingley & Weetwood area. It has very low deprivation and moderate crime levels, with around 47.4 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. The average income per household in Far Headingley & Weetwood is £65,938 per year. The nearest station is Kirkstall Forge located about 1.1 miles away. There are 5 primary and 2 secondary schools in the area. There are 1 parks nearby, closest large park is West Park Field.

Property prices in Weetwood

Based on 304 recent sales, the median property price is £279,250 in Weetwood area, with individual transactions ranging from £14,232 up to £1,200,000.
